5. The LED indicator of the Button turns static green and a "Pairing complete" message will be shown when the Host and Button are successfully paired. Pairing complete The maximum number of Buttons you can pair with one Host is 32. Storing Buttons and USB cable in the cradle You are provided with two different ways to store the Buttons in the cradle. Place the Buttons in the cradle vertically (1) or horizontally (2). See the illustrations. 1 2 Resetting a Host Resetting a Host allows you to return the Host to its original factory settings. You may want to reset the Host because of either one of the following reasons: • You want to clear the web management interface of all changes made to its configurations, such as pairing information, passwords, SSID, Frame Rate, etc. and return it back to its default settings. Refer to Web management on page 35 for more information. • You are unable to access the web management interface (for instance due to an altered or lost password). 26 Installation
